Samuel Jones (1832-1904)

1832 Born the son of William Luxmore Jones, Wine Merchant.

1859 Married at Bristol to Emily Willcox

1882/83 Mayor of Exeter[1]

1891 Living at Longbrook Street, Exeter: Samuel Jones (age 58 born Exeter), Wine Merchant and employer. With his wife Emily and five children.[2]

1904 January. Died. Detailed obituary.[3]
